Super lightweight boxer Montana “Too Pretty” Love (16-0-1, 8 KO’s) is currently riding on cloud nine. In his last bout, against Ivan Baranchyk, Love claimed his most impressive scalp to date in a hometown thriller. Too Pretty followed that accomplishment up by signing a short-term promotional contract with Matchroom Boxing, which is helmed by Eddie Hearn. Naturally, Love is overjoyed when thinking about his short and long-term future in the sport. At the same time though, Love does look back from time to time.

When he does, one name that frequently comes to mind is Rolando “Rolly” Romero (14-0, 12 KO’s). Romero currently has an upcoming duel with regular WBA super lightweight champion Gervonta “Tank” Davis (25-0, 24 KO’s) on December 5. Heading into the bout, Tank will enter as the overwhelming favorite to win, and to win by knockout. In fact, it’s almost an official industry joke for fighters to condemn and openly ridicule Rolly for his lackluster skillset.

There is no doubt that Love is among those pugilists that relish in giving Romero flack over his in-ring ability. While conducting a recent interview with IFL TV, Love briefly touched on his history with Romero while once again degrading the verbose boxer.

“The Tank and Rolly fight, I got Tank in that fight. Rolly is trash. I’ve been called him out, I been wanting to fight Rolly back then but he sucks, man! Tank, I am going with Tank for that fight, I think Tank will knock him out!”

UNKNOWN FUTURE

With Rolly about to go to war with Davis, it’s very unlikely that Rolly and Too Pretty will face one another any time soon. The only realistic way that this happens is if Romero manages to defeat Tank and opts to lock horns with Love. Given Tank’s high name value and drawing power, if Rolly beat him then he’d likely try to get another big name such as that. Unfortunately for him, and even as he himself has admitted, Too Pretty still has a good amount of brand building to do [hyperlink].

Although, there is a chance that Love would fight Rolly if he lost to Tank. There is little doubt that, with the way they talk, the Davis versus Romero bout will receive a great deal of attention. It would also be fair to assume it will obtain good viewership. If this is true, then Love might think it worth his while to dance with Romero coming off a lose so long as it was a well-received dustup.
